Output d32a6c714ded81f2fbf28b9bb7cb114dc6287bc6902597062ff04c625420aaaf:0

value
12447219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dac4524b6aecdb1dd497ee69fcfb0e7c70ab1bc OP_EQUAL
address
3QpKFcVBvJvTqDd5niwFdHGJufdnEtP65w
transaction
d32a6c714ded81f2fbf28b9bb7cb114dc6287bc6902597062ff04c625420aaaf
spent
true